ninety-six million, nine hundred ninety-five thousand, six hundred eighty-three
Currency $96995683 in american english: ninety-six million, nine hundred ninety-five thousand, six hundred eighty-three US Dollars.
In Price: 96995683.00
95995683 | 97995683